What does php underlying development mean?
With the rapid development of the Internet, PHP has become a widely used language. As a server-side scripting language, its application range is very wide, from simple dynamic websites to huge enterprise systems, all can be implemented using PHP. In the field of underlying development of PHP, you need to have an in-depth understanding of the PHP language itself and carry out efficient development through underlying development skills.
So, what is PHP underlying development? PHP underlying development does not refer to the library files used in the PHP development process, but refers to the process of modifying and optimizing the PHP source code. For example, optimize the PHP runtime environment, modify the PHP compiler to improve compilation efficiency, write new functions and classes, etc. That is, through development at all levels, we can deeply understand the internal mechanism of the PHP language and carry out efficient development on this basis.
First of all, PHP underlying development requires mastering basic knowledge. Basic knowledge includes compilation principles, computer architecture, operating system principles, etc. Only on the basis of these basic knowledge can we have an in-depth understanding of the underlying mechanism of PHP. These underlying mechanisms include Zend Engine, memory management, interpreter, etc.
Secondly, PHP underlying development requires mastering certain data structures and algorithms. A data structure refers to a data format designed to hold data, and an algorithm refers to a series of steps to accomplish a specific task. In the underlying development of PHP, you need to master some efficient data structures and algorithms to implement various functions, such as hash tables, trees, sorting algorithms, etc. These are important tools for achieving high performance.
Next, PHP underlying development requires mastering some common development tools and technologies. For example, debuggers, performance analysis tools, code review tools, etc. These tools and technologies can effectively improve development efficiency and quality, allowing developers to better control the behavior and performance of code.
Finally, PHP underlying development requires continuous learning and exploration. The underlying development of PHP is an area full of challenges and opportunities. It requires continuous learning of new knowledge, mastering new skills, and constantly thinking about how to improve the performance and maintainability of the code.
In short, PHP bottom-level development is a highly professional technology. It requires an in-depth understanding of the internal mechanism of the PHP language, mastery of certain basic knowledge, data structures and algorithms, commonly used development tools and technologies, and Keep learning and exploring. Only in this way can we go further and further on the road of PHP development and create high-performance, high-quality applications.
